You will still need some form of regulation and smoothing - batteries
produce electrical noise through their chemical reaction - if you are
coming straight off the battery. If you are suggesting plugging your
SB3 PSU into a UPS it will sound worse as almost all UPS's are designed
for PC's and the waveform they output is not sinusoidal. This is why
there are very few high end audio devices using battery power. One is
the $3,000 Sutherland Ph.D Phono stage
http://store.acousticsounds.com/browse_detail.cfm?Title_ID=11728&section=equipment

There are a lot of people designing iPod headphone amplifiers using
batteries but as they are for portable use it is not surprising.
